Like one of your other questioners, I have two Raynor R130-7 garage door openers that have worked great with little maintenance for 20 years. One will not open once the temp reaches the 30's. I replaced one pulley with bad bearing but that did not correct the problem. The chain and pulleys are well oiled. The door will open by holding down the wall switch or remote but it only inches along. Once open, it will not close with wall switch or remote. When the temp warms up, the door opens and closes well. I removed the cover, reset and fine tuned the limit switches that determine open and closing distance with no results. Any idea what is causing my problem?
